Twenty years after "Under the Perfect Sun" was first published, authors Kelly Mayhew and Jim Miller return for a special anniversary conversation at the San Diego History Center on August 6, 2026, at 6 p.m.

Originally coauthored with the late Mike Davis, the book examines the city’s history of militarization, economic inequality, corruption, racial injustice, and political transformation, while highlighting the activists and communities who challenged entrenched power. This updated and expanded anniversary edition revisits San Diego’s evolution from a conservative stronghold to a more progressive city still shaped by ongoing struggles over gentrification, labor, and social justice.

Kelly Mayhew is a writer, editor, oral historian, and founding member of San Diego City Works Press and teaches English, Humanities, Labor Studies, and Gender Studies at San Diego City College.

Jim Miller has published poetry, fiction, and nonfiction in a wide range of journals and other publications, and teaches English, Humanities, and Labor Studies at San Diego City College.

The San Diego History Center, located in the heart of Balboa Park, is the headquarters of the San Diego Historical Society. Here you will not only find a collection of intriguing exhibitions that chronicle San Diego’s diverse history, but also a Research Library. This is home to over 45 million pieces of paper and 2.5 million images that document the people, places and events of San Diego’s past. In addition to the exhibitions at the Museum of San Diego History, the museum also presents a number of public programs including lectures, workshops and educational programs.
